A TummyMommy is a woman who carries a baby and then the baby is raised by someone else. The TummyMommy could be a birth mother or a surrogate mother.
My child's TummyMommy carried him in her tummy until he was born. Then he came home with me.

We visited my son's TummyMommy over the holiday break and saw all our extended family.

Stink lines

As seen in illustrations or cartoons: Wavy, vertical lines rising above a person, place or thing. Denotes a foul odor.
"You didn't put enough stink lines on your picture of the teacher."
